The Department of Guided Studies was organized when the Skills Improvement Service program changed it's name. The department worked with students who were admitted to the University on academic warning. Howard T. Reid (1966-1968) and Wayne R. Herlin (1968-1973) served as chairmen.
Contents
Description
Established: 1966
Abolished: 1973
Location: Provo, Utah (1966-1973)
Functions
The Department of Guided Studies helped students establish aptitudes and abilities that will enable them to participate successfully at Brigham Young University. The program taught students to speak, read, think, study, and write more effectively. The courses offered included Remedial Spelling, Developmental Reading, and Effective Study and Adjustment to College.
Assets and Administrative Structure
The Department of Guided Studies functioned under the administration of a chairman under a college dean.
Associated Units
Superior unit: Brigham Young University (1966-1973)
Superior unit: Brigham Young University. General College (1966-1973)
Earlier unit: Brigham Young University. Skills Improvement Service (1961-1966)
